A 13-year-old skier in Tyrol had to be admitted to the clinic in Innsbruck with serious injuries on Thursday. The girl probably crashed into a tree at full speed in the Berwang ski area in the Ausserfern. Further investigation into the accident is still ongoing.
At around 10:45 am, the girl from the Netherlands was skiing on an intermediate slope. The 13-year-old lost control of her skis and skied almost uninhibited over the edge of the piste. There the child collided with a tree and suffered serious injuries.
Witness observed the accident from the elevator
A skier observed the accident from the lift and alerted the piste rescue team. This provided first aid. The girl was eventually rescued by a rescue helicopter and flown to the clinic.
To clarify the circumstances of the accident, the Reutte police requests the said witness to contact the inspection in Reutte on: 059133/7150.
